| quote: | DJ Spotlight
Evan G
WHO: Toronto DJ Evan G is usually found orchestrating many of the city’s house and techno parties. The co-founder of Activate promotes events mostly in nightclubs like Footwork (and the now defunct Roxy Blu and Element) where he’s on the bill packed with local DJs and headliners like Donald Glaude, Miss Kittin and Joey Baltram in a mash up night of breaks, house, techno and electro. Evan threw his first event in 2000 when raves were no longer satisfying his tastes. After losing his shirt on an overzealous first attempt, Evan learned some lessons and launched Activate in 2001 with his friend Cyrus Songad. Over the last five years, he’s collaborated with several promoters on events featuring the likes of Deep Dish, John Digweed, James Lavelle and Carl Cox. Most recently he teamed up with Make It Funky on Afrika Bambaataa’s Toronto appearance in October as part of a mini tour that Evan organized. Currently, Evan is reminiscing about back in the day by throwing an “Old School Boxing Day Blowout” party at Footwork with fellow DJ Robb G. The night will feature rave anthems and classics from 1992-98 by DJs Jelo, Kenny Glasgow, Tim Patrick, Stretch & Hooker, Robb G, MC Flipside and legendary rave-era DJ John E, coaxed out of retirement.
WHAT: “My music policy is just good music first, regardless of how you would classify it,” says Evan G. “I think the key to a good event is the people. Doesn’t matter how great the music is, if the people suck, the party will suck. Positive, open-minded people only please.”
WHERE: Old School Boxing Day Blowout Dec. 26 at Footwork (425 Adelaide St. W.)
FAVOURITE EVENT OF ALL TIME: Jelo vs. Deko-ze on six decks in 2002, the Beats Ahoy boat cruises, the Activate 4-Year Anniversary at System Soundbar, the 5-Year at Footwork, and the old Activate Wednesdays at Element.
FABOURITE EVENT YOU PROMOTED IN 2006: That’s a toss up between Afrika Bambaataa at El Mocambo (Oct. 28) and the Activate 5-Year Anniversary at Footwork (Sept. 23). Both were rammed and just had a crazy energy on the room.
